Gilbert Woodrow Thomas was born on November 28, 1935 in Mount Hindmost District; Chapelton Clarendon, Jamaica West Indies to Amon and Ambrozine (Robotham) Thomas.
He was affectionately called Uncle Gillie (everyone’s uncle) and “Tom or Tommy”. He attended John Austin All Age School and upon completion relocated to Kingston to pursue a career in the Nursing field. He immigrated to the United States in 1967 and worked at United Hospital in Port Chester, New York as a Nursing assistant and Orthopedic technician for thirty-three years until his retirement in year 2,000.
He attended Westchester Community College, Valhalla, New York while working and was granted a certificate in Human Services. He relocated to Lawrenceville, Georgia after retirement with the wife Annette Thomas and lived there for twenty-one years.
